血液中Na活化放射性测量的蒙特卡罗模拟

摘    要:针对超临界事故中人体受到中子辐照后感生的24Na活度测量,采用MCNP软件建立蒙特卡罗模拟模型,分别模拟不同类型NaI探测器对24Na衰变的两条射线全能峰的探测效率和塑料闪烁体探测器对24Na衰变的射线总计数的探测器效率。模拟结果表明:井型NaI探测器与圆柱型相比,24Na衰变的1.38 MeV和2.76 MeV 射线全能峰探测效率分别提高了4.30倍和4.11倍;塑料闪烁体探测器对24Na衰变的射线的探测效率是NaI探测器对24Na 射线的探测效率的1.72倍;同时粗略计算了探测器计数与人体所受中子辐照剂量之间的关系。

Monte Carlo simulation of radiation measurement of Na activation in blood

Abstract:For 24Na activity measurement of human body activated by neutron irradiation in the supercritical accident, the MCNP code is used to create a Monte Carlo simulation model. Two-γ-ray total-energy peak detection efficiency of 24Na decay using different types of NaI detectors, and total β-ray number detection efficiency of 24Na decay using plastic scintillator detector are simulated. The simulation results show that, for the 1.38 MeV and 2.76 MeV γ rays of 24Na decay, the efficiency of the well-type NaI detector is 4.30 times and 4.11 times that of the cylindrical one; the β-ray detection efficiency of 24Na decay using the plastic scintillator detector is 1.72 times the 24Na γ ray detection efficiency using the NaI detector. Meanwhile, a rough calculation of the relationship between the detector counts and the neutron irradiation dose of human body is carried out.
